Placing a campfire under a beehive

If you place a campfire directly under a beehive, the bees inside will not become angry or agitated. This is because the smoke from the campfire masks the alarm pheromones that bees release when they feel threatened. As a result, the bees will continue to go about their normal activities, and you can safely harvest honey and honeycombs from the hive without disturbing them.
